Corrosion is a natural process where metals react with oxygen, water, or other chemicals to form oxides, hydroxides, or sulfides, effectively returning the metal to a more stable state . In distribution boxes, this can occur as uniform corrosion, which evenly affects exposed surfaces, or galvanic corrosion, which happens when two dissimilar metals are in contact in the presence of an electrolyte, creating an electrochemical reaction that accelerates metal degradation .
Moisture is a major contributor to corrosion. Water can enter distribution boxes through rain, condensation, or leaks, especially if seals are damaged or the box is improperly installed . High humidity, temperature fluctuations, and exposure to salts or industrial pollutants further accelerate corrosion . Outdoor or near-shore installations are particularly vulnerable due to constant exposure to moisture and salt-laden air .
The choice of materials significantly affects corrosion resistance. Metals like stainless steel or aluminum alloys are preferred for their anti-corrosion properties, while poor-quality metals or coatings can fail over time . Improper manufacturing or uneven protective coatings can leave areas exposed, increasing the risk of corrosion . Additionally, internal layout issues, such as crowded wiring or poor grounding, can create localized corrosion hotspots .
Neglecting regular inspection and maintenance allows corrosion to progress unnoticed. Untimely cleaning, failure to repair minor rust, or ignoring protective coatings can lead to severe damage . Human errors, such as misoperation or improper installation, can also contribute to water intrusion and accelerated corrosion .
Corrosion in distribution boxes can compromise electrical safety, causing circuit breakers to fail, aluminum components to oxidize into insulating powders, and even potential fire hazards due to overheating . Over time, corrosion can destroy the box entirely, leading to costly repairs and unplanned outages .
